Provisional results from all six polling centres in the Akwatia parliamentary election released so far.
Lorry Station A
Kofi Asare (NPP) 80
Baba Jamal (NDC) 348
Registered voters 598
Lorry Station B
Kofi Asare (NPP) 102
Baba Jamal (NDC) 339
Registered voters 615
Presby JHS
Kofi Asare (NPP) 476
Baba Jamal (NDC) 248
Registered voters 1192
AME Zion
Kofi Asare (NPP) 150
Baba Jamal (NDC) 114
Registered voters 403
Yuroba Mosque B
Kofi Asare (NPP) 65
Baba Jamal (NDC) 517
Registered voters 807
Yuroba Mosque A
Kofi Asare (NPP) 138
Baba Jamal (NDC) 484
Registered voters 899
From the December 7, 2008 elections, Dr Asare polled 16,889 from 83 out of 89 polling stations while Baba Jamal had 13,810 votes.
Mr Samuel Agyei of the Convention People’s Party had 109 votes, with the two Independent candidates, Mr Basil Ahiable and Mr Samuel Abrokwah polling 1,835 and 64 votes respectively.
The rerun became necessary in the Akwatia Constituency following the inconclusive election of a member of parliament during the December 7, 2008 election.
The process was truncated when unidentified persons stormed some of the polling centres to steal ballot boxes.
